Abstract
The off-shell structure of the string sigma model is investigated. In the open bosonic string, nonperturbative effects are shown to depend crucially on the regularization scheme. A scheme retaining the notion of string width reproduces the structure of Witten's string field theory and the associated unconventional gauge transformations.
